left join

左连接的魅力:数据整合的艺术

在数据处理和分析中,SQL作为一种强大的工具,为我们提供了多种方式来操作和查询数据。其中,“左连接”(LEFT JOIN)是数据库操作中最常用的一种联结方式之一。它能够帮助我们高效地将两个表中的数据结合在一起,从而挖掘出更深层次的信息。

假设我们有两个表:“员工信息表”和“部门信息表”。前者记录了每位员工的基本资料,如姓名、工号、入职日期等;后者则详细描述了各个部门的名称及其负责人。如果希望了解每个员工所在的部门信息,但又不希望遗漏任何一名员工的数据,那么使用左连接就再合适不过了。通过左连接,即使某个员工没有对应的部门信息(例如新入职或尚未分配部门),其记录仍然会被完整保留下来,而不会因为缺少匹配项而被丢弃。

左连接的核心在于“左侧优先”,即无论右侧是否有符合条件的记录,左侧的所有行都会出现在最终结果集中。这种特性使得它非常适合用于保留完整数据集的场景。例如,在电商行业中,订单表与用户表之间的关联可以通过左连接实现。这样可以确保即便某些用户的购买记录为空,也能看到他们的基本信息,为后续分析提供全面视角。

此外,左连接还可以与其他SQL语句配合使用,进一步增强数据分析的能力。比如,我们可以结合WHERE条件筛选特定范围内的数据,或者利用GROUP BY对分组后的统计结果进行汇总。这些功能共同构成了一个灵活且强大的数据处理框架,让复杂的问题变得简单易解。

总之,左连接不仅是一种技术手段,更是数据整合过程中不可或缺的一部分。它教会我们如何在不同维度间建立联系,并从中提取有价值的信息。无论是初学者还是资深开发者,掌握左连接的应用技巧都将极大地提升工作效率和洞察力。

免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!